Decision-Making in Gambling: A Psychological Perspective

The decision-making process in gambling is fascinating and highlights the complex interplay between logic and emotion. Players often engage in cognitive biases that can skew their perceptions of risk and reward. For instance, the “gambler’s fallacy,” where individuals believe that past outcomes influence future results, illustrates how illogical thinking can lead one to continue betting despite consistent losses. Such cognitive errors are integral to understanding player behavior as they often drive players to make irrational choices that do not align with the statistical realities of the games.

Moreover, the availability heuristic, where players consider recent wins more readily than losses, can create an illusion of control over random outcomes. This psychological bias encourages players to keep playing, believing that they are more likely to win than they actually are. It showcases the human tendency to seek patterns and make sense of randomness, which casinos can capitalize on through game design and marketing strategies. This skewed perception can lead to an emotional rollercoaster, where players feel euphoric during wins but may struggle with the harsh reality of losses.

Interestingly, the context in which gambling takes place also significantly affects decision-making. Elements such as the presence of other players, the atmosphere of the casino, and the reinforcement of winning streaks can influence how decisions are made. Players may feel emboldened to take risks when they are in a communal environment where others are also engaging in high-stakes betting, demonstrating how the social context is critical in shaping gambling behavior. The energy of the crowd can create a buzz that heightens excitement, pushing individuals to make choices they might not consider in isolation.

The Role of Game Design in Shaping Player Experience

Game design plays a pivotal role in influencing player psychology and behavior. Casinos meticulously craft games to ensure that they are visually appealing and engaging. The use of vibrant colors, enticing themes, and seamless interfaces all serve to draw players in and keep them engaged for prolonged periods. This focus on aesthetics is not merely for enjoyment; it also heightens emotional responses and keeps players immersed in the gaming experience. Elements like animations and sound effects can amplify emotional reactions, making wins feel more significant and losses feel less impactful.

Moreover, the mechanics of games are engineered to stimulate a psychological response. Features such as near-misses, where players almost win, can encourage continued play by creating a sense of hope and potential. These near-misses are vital because they evoke a feeling of being close to success, leading players to believe that their next attempt might result in a win. Consequently, this design strategy not only enhances player satisfaction but also leads to more extended play sessions, as players chase that elusive win that seems just within reach.

Finally, the implementation of reward systems, such as loyalty programs and bonuses, further influences player behavior. These incentives operate on a psychological level, providing players with a sense of achievement and recognition. By rewarding loyal customers, casinos reinforce positive behavior, encouraging players to return regularly. This reward mechanism creates a cycle of anticipation and engagement that significantly shapes how players interact with the games and the casino environment as a whole. The psychological satisfaction derived from rewards can often outweigh the financial losses, leading players to justify their continued participation in gambling activities.

The Impact of Addiction on Player Behavior

Addiction is another significant psychological aspect in the context of gambling. Many players may not recognize the fine line between enjoyment and dependency. The thrill of gambling can turn into compulsive behavior, leading to financial and personal repercussions. Understanding the factors that contribute to gambling addiction is crucial for both players and operators, as it can inform responsible gaming practices and help mitigate potential harms associated with excessive play. The rapid pace of modern gaming environments amplifies this risk, making it easier for individuals to lose track of time and money.

Research indicates that vulnerability to gambling addiction can be influenced by various factors, including personality traits and environmental conditions. For instance, individuals with higher levels of impulsivity or those who have experienced emotional distress may find themselves more susceptible to developing unhealthy gambling habits. By recognizing these patterns, casinos and game designers can implement strategies to foster a safer gaming environment that emphasizes responsible gambling. This includes providing clear information about the risks associated with gambling and offering support for those who may be struggling.

Furthermore, the psychological landscape of addiction highlights the necessity for ongoing support and education for players. There is an increasing push for casinos to provide resources and information on responsible gambling. Programs that promote self-exclusion and awareness can aid players in recognizing when their gambling habits may be crossing into unhealthy territory. Establishing a balance between an enjoyable experience and the potential risk of addiction is essential for the sustainability of the gaming industry. A collective effort from operators, regulators, and players themselves is needed to create a healthier gambling ecosystem.
